Grade 3 students explore static electricity in this physical-science worksheet, learning to identify examples and explain how charge builds up through friction and contact. Teachers can assign it during or after a unit on electricity and magnetism to consolidate key concepts before moving to current electricity. Recognizing static electricity in everyday situations lays the groundwork for understanding broader electrical phenomena.
Learning objectives
- Identify examples of static electricity in familiar everyday contexts
- Explain how electric charge builds up through friction or contact
- Distinguish static electricity from current electricity using key characteristics
